Lough Rynn House And Gardens
Lough Rynn House And Gardens
Phone direct : +353 (0)71 9631427
Mohill
Leitrim
Phone: +353 (0)71 9631427
Fax: 71 9631518
There is a point on the lawn at the rear of Lough Rynn House, overlooking the lake, where the visitor may witness 4,000 years of history by simply turning through 180 degrees. The neolithic burial tomb a top "Druids Hill" was constructed some two thousand years B.C. Reynolds Castle, stands now as a lonely sentinal by the lake shore, dates from the 16th century. Lough Rynn House itself was constructed in 1832 and serves as a "full stop" to the historical tour which spans 4,000 years.
William Sydney Clements, the third Earl of Leitrim resided at Lough Rynn House for over 40 years and from there he administered 90,000 acres in the four counties of Donegal, Galway, Leitrim and Kildare. His impact on history may be measured not only by the legacy of the buildings and the landscape but also by the personal witness of hundreds of people who have transmitted their personalised stories through succeeding generations.<

Description
The remains of Lord Leitrim's estate comprise ornamental gardens and nature trails, lakeside walks and many buildings of historical interest.
Location
Situated on the outskirts of Mohill 3.5 km from N4 (main Dublin-Sligo road).
